Abstract

The adsorption of hexylamine at the solution-gold interface in 1 M HClO(4) in the presence of 0.1 M Fe(2+) and 0.1 Fe(3+) was studied by potentiodynamic, chronoamperometric and EIS methods. The main kinetic characteristics of the oxidation-reduction reaction iron ions (exchange current density, transfer coefficient, diffusion coefficients of iron ions) were determined. It was shown that the physical adsorption of hexylamine on gold can be described by the Dhar-Flory-Huggins isotherm. The values of the adsorption constant and the Gibbs free adsorption energy were obtained. A comparison of the free adsorption energy at these interfaces with the interaction energies of hexylamine and water molecules, and hexylamine molecules with each other was carried out. It was shown that hexylamine adsorption at all of these interfaces is due mainly to the hydrophobic effect of the interaction of hexylamine and water molecules.
